Name: Microseira McGregor and Sendall 2015
Etymology: N.L. fem. n. Microseira, small string
Gender: feminine (stem: Microseir-)
Type species: Microseira wollei (Farlow ex Gomont 1892) McGregor and Sendall 2015
Valid publication:
McGregor GB, Sendall BC. Phylogeny and toxicology of Lyngbya wollei (Cyanobacteria, Oscillatoriales) from north-eastern Australia, with a description of Microseira gen. nov. J Phycol 2015; 51:109-119.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ICN (Botanical Code)
Taxonomic status: correct name
